Build Your Own Wealth and Be Financially Secure

Most people consider that wealth is power and almost all want to build their own wealth to provide financial security to him and his family. But, building wealth requires proper financial planning. However, one can also take the easier paths to build great fortunes and get involved in theft, extortion, inheritance, counterfeiting, chance, lobbying, fraud and marriage.

Besides these, there are some fair means of building wealth by executing proper financial planning. The rules one must follow to build his own wealth are as follows:

1. A person should first make proper planning about his future and take the major decisions of life like marriage only when he feels financially secure.

2. He must not go into debts and if he needs debt badly then he must try to extinguish it as early as possible.

3. The secret behind an effective financial planning is to do things differently. One must not follow the stereotype rules, but create new ones to achieve success.

4. A person must bring in new ideas which are easily sellable in the market and this is how he can earn more money.

5. Besides the regular job, one can devote the extra hours doing something he likes and get paid for it.

6. The person must set his own goal when he joins a company by targeting the pay of the highest employee.

Before going for the implementation of the above mentioned rules of financial planning, one must remember that there is no short cut to build wealth. The millionaires of today have made it and lost it a number of times before they became wealthy. Therefore, it can take years and decades to earn a lot of money.
